How do I get free Ethereum?

Well, there is one way, and that is through Ethereum Faucet. An Ethereum faucet gives free Ethereum the same way a Bitcoin faucet gives free bitcoin. It is a reward system in which users will be required to perform specific tasks, and as rewards for completing the tasks, they get very small fractions of free ETH.
